Responsibilities:
- Lead the management of day-to-day bookings and execution of auditorium events.
- Troubleshoot technical challenges, providing effective solutions and managing customer expectations.
- Ensure manned presence and support during lecture theatre bookings and other events.
- Offer AV support across various event spaces on the site.
- Oversee the maintenance and management of all meeting rooms from an AV and customer support perspective.
- Play a vital role in the GSK Meeting Service Line, contributing to data analysis and team meetings.
- Act as a liaison for customers, coordinating with service partners for non-standard meetings/events.
Requirements:
- Proven experience in AV or a similar technical role.
- Strong customer service skills, with a focus on service excellence.
- Ability to communicate effectively with a diverse range of customers and team members.
- Knowledge and experience in multi-site, large event management.
- Self-motivated with the capability to work under pressure and balance conflicting deadlines.
- Awareness of the facilities industry and current best practices.
- A team player with a commitment to delivering high-quality service.
